Success in Sardinia

8 students & 8 supporters From Stoke Gifford TKD including instructor Miss Burridge travelled to Sardinia, Italy on Sat 29th Jan 2011 to compete in the Mediterranean open.

The club from region 7 were joined by over 60 more competitors & supporters from the UK. They all set off together from Stansted airport to arrive in Cagliari Saturday afternoon. After a short transfer to the hotel all competitors registered & weighed in & then freshened up for dinner. We were all treated to a great three course dinner of pasta, pork steak & fruit. It was then up to bed ready for the next day of competition.

The day started well with Miss Burridge competing in 3rd-5th Degree patterns & coming away with Gold. Billy Smith then went on to compete in patterns securing silver & a gold in sparring after beating an Italian nemesis that he first met at the British back in 2009. It was then a very long weight for the remaining juniors from the club who didn’t start their quest for medals until late in the afternoon (some early evening!) Ben Baker-Attwood put up a great performance in what was only his second competition as a black belt & narrowly missed out in gaining a medal in both patterns & sparring. Kieran McDermott put in an outstanding performance in the red belt 11-13 year old patterns category by winning gold with pretty much unanimous votes on every pattern.  Callum Brown & Joseph Elson were in the same category as Kieran & both performed excellent patterns but were unfortunately both knocked out by the silver medallist.  Phoebe Grandfield also performed an excellent pattern, but did not progress to a medal placing, however she did put up an excellent performance in sparring & went on to collect a bronze medal for her effort. Kieran, Joseph & Callum all sparred the in same category & picked up some great experience from the differing styles of the Italians & Spanish that will put them in good stead for the future. Callum made it through one round & was very close to picking up a bronze. Both Joseph & Kieran narrowly missed out on winning their fights, but certainly gave an outstanding performance. Ben Chapman put in a very strong performance in both patterns & sparring & after waiting all day long he won a gold in the red belt under 10 patterns & then in the last match of the day narrowly beat Miss Cornwells student from Region 1 to secure another gold. This left the medal tally for the club at 5 gold’s, 1 silver & 1 bronze. A big thank you to Alison May & Billy Smith for helping to coach the clubs students. An outstanding performance after a very long day for some young students in their first international competition.
